Types of Flat Emergency Lighting Lamps
Flat emergency lighting lamps come in various types, each designed to meet specific safety requirements. The most common types include:
1. LED Flat Emergency Lighting Lamps: LED lamps are widely used due to their energy efficiency, long lifespan, and low heat generation. They are suitable for various applications, including residential, commercial, and industrial settings.
2. Fluorescent Flat Emergency Lighting Lamps: Fluorescent lamps are another popular choice for emergency lighting. They offer a good balance between cost and performance and are suitable for areas with high ambient temperatures.
3. Incandescent Flat Emergency Lighting Lamps: Incandescent lamps are the traditional choice for emergency lighting. However, they are less energy-efficient and have a shorter lifespan compared to LED and fluorescent lamps.

Advantages of Flat Emergency Lighting Lamps
Flat emergency lighting lamps offer several advantages over traditional lighting solutions:
1. Energy Efficiency: LED and fluorescent lamps are highly energy-efficient, reducing energy consumption and operating costs.
2. Long Lifespan: LED and fluorescent lamps have a longer lifespan than incandescent lamps, reducing maintenance and replacement costs.
3. Low Heat Generation: LED and fluorescent lamps generate less heat than incandescent lamps, making them safer to use in confined spaces.
4. Versatility: Flat emergency lighting lamps are available in various sizes, shapes, and colors, making them suitable for various applications.
